摘要: A method for manufacturing waterproof zipper is completed in following steps. Firstly, a release paper is provided, a release side of which is provided with the shape, such as glossy surface, matte surface, figures, patterns, trademarks and characters, required by client. Afterwards, a liquid hot melt glue is applied to the release side, and a heating procedure is performed on the liquid hot melt glue. Subsequently, a zipper is provided, and a hot rolling procedure is performed on the zipper, release paper and liquid hot melt glue, one side of a zipper tape without zipper teeth being bound to the liquid hot melt glue and release paper by hot rolling, the liquid hot melt glue being formed as a waterproof layer. Finally, the release paper is peeled off, so as to form the shape on a surface of waterproof layer contacted with the release side, and complete the waterproof zipper.

摘要: A tool for marking the location of a bonding plate concealed beneath a roof membrane. The tool has a magnetic attraction to the bonding plate and causes a marking assembly to vertically lower toward the roof membrane and rotate on an axle. Rotation of the marking assembly and vertical lowering causes the marking implement to come into contact with the roof membrane at a location corresponding to the location of the bonding plate beneath the roof membrane. A brake restricts the rotation of the marking assembly on the axle by coming into contact with an inner edge of a chassis. Contact between the marking implement and the roof membrane and the restriction of rotation of the marking assembly by the brake cause the marking implement to create a visible mark at a position corresponding to the location of the bonding plate beneath the roof membrane.

摘要: A suture and a suture retainer are positioned relative to body tissue. Ultrasonic vibratory energy is utilized to heat the suture retainer and effect a bonding of portions of the suture retainer to each other and/or to the suture. Portions of the body tissue may be pressed into linear apposition with each other and held in place by cooperation between the suture and the suture retainer. The suture retainer may include one or more portions between which the suture extends. The suture retainer may include sections which have surface areas which are bonded together. If desired, the suture may be wrapped around one of the sections of the suture retainer. The suture retainer may be formed with a recess in which the suture is received. If desired, the suture retainer may be omitted and the sections of the suture bonded to each other.
